How much does a Laurel Ridge Dietitian make?

As of March 2025, the average annual salary for a Dietitian at Laurel Ridge is $54,557, which translates to approximately $26 per hour. Salaries for Dietitian at Laurel Ridge typically range from $50,213 to $58,796, reflecting the diverse roles within the company.

Laurel Ridge offers a variety of facilities year-round for rental to individuals and groups from churches, nonprofit organizations, civic, educational, governmental agencies and professional organizations. In addition, Laurel Ridge offers special events and programs for all ages in one of the high country's most beautiful settings. Individuals, families, and groups desiring to do their own thing can choose the facilities that best meet their needs, whether for a day only event or overnight. Examples of events held at Laurel Ridge include professional development retreats, conferences, family reunions, couples retreats, church picnics, holiday banquets, scrap-booking retreats, quilting retreats, ski retreats, adult and youth retreats, personal retreats and school calendar planning retreats. Long Term Care: Long-term care (LTC) is a variety of services which help meet both the medical and non-medical needs of people with a chronic illness or disability who cannot care for themselves for long periods. Long term care is focused on individualized and coordinated services that promote independence, maximize patients' quality of life, and meet patients' needs over a period of time. It is common for long-term care to provide custodial and non-skilled care, such as assisting with normal daily tasks like dressing, feeding, using the bathroom. Increasingly, long-term care involves providing a level of medical care that requires the expertise of skilled practitioners to address the multiple chronic conditions associated with older populations. Long-term care can be provided at home, in the community, in assisted living facilities or in nursing homes. Long-term care may be needed by people of any age, although it is a more common need for senior citizens.

  4. Nutrition Therapy: Checking a person's nutrition status, and giving the right foods or nutrients to treat conditions such as those caused by diabetes, heart disease, and cancer. It may involve simple changes in a person's diet, or intravenous or tube feeding.
